About This Award

Whether you want to learn web design to start a new career or simply want to expand your skillset to be able to confidently liaise with web developers, our Web Design award will give you the skills you need.

For any business, having a professional website is essential. It is the key focal point for brand awareness, customer engagement, customer communication, and sales. You’ll cover a wide range of topics from planning, design and initial build of a business website, best practice, and how to ensure you have the correct SEO in place on a website, through to working with images to produce professional-looking graphics for your site.

As with all our training, our courses are selfpaced so you work through each at your own pace and according to your own schedule.

Funding & Grants:

There may be the opportunity to apply for funded grants that can help towards the cost of training. These include the Skills Development Scotland ITAs and the ReAct programme in Wales. All schemes will have different terms and conditions that will need to be met in order to qualify for a grant and these are managed by each individual centre.

We’d recommend you speak to a Course Advisor in your local centre to find out whether they are registered to offer any such schemes and discuss your requirements further.
